Part One: The History of Caffeine GumThe Military Origins
The story of caffeine gum doesn’t begin in a wellness store or a Silicon Valley startup. It begins, as so many performance innovations do, in the military.
In the 1990s, the United States Army Research Institute of Environmental Medicine began seriously investigating caffeine delivery systems for soldiers operating under extreme conditions. The challenge was specific: soldiers in combat or extended field operations experience severe sleep deprivation, but they cannot always stop to brew coffee, swallow pills, or drink energy beverages. They needed something that could deliver a reliable cognitive boost quickly, discreetly, and without requiring any preparation.
Early research focused on the bioavailability problem — not just how much caffeine a soldier received, but how fast it reached the bloodstream. Traditional oral consumption routes (swallowing a capsule, drinking a beverage) require the caffeine to travel through the digestive system before entering circulation, a process that can take anywhere from 30 to 60 minutes depending on stomach contents and individual metabolism. For a soldier needing to stay alert during a night patrol, that lag time was operationally unacceptable.
What researchers discovered was that the buccal mucosa — the soft tissue lining the inside of the mouth — offers a dramatically faster absorption pathway. When caffeine is released from a chewed medium (like gum) and held in contact with mouth tissue, it can begin entering the bloodstream within minutes. Peak absorption from caffeinated gum has been documented in as little as five to ten minutes, compared to 45 minutes or more for a swallowed tablet or beverage.
The first commercial product to emerge from this research lineage was Stay Alert gum, developed with U.S. Army support and issued to soldiers as part of operational ration components. Each piece contained 100mg of caffeine — roughly the equivalent of a strong cup of coffee — and was designed to be used in precisely dosed increments. The military issued consumption guidelines: one piece per hour for up to four hours during periods of sustained operations.
This was functional gum in its earliest and most utilitarian form. It had no marketing department, no lifestyle branding, and no concern for whether it tasted particularly pleasant. It had one job: keep soldiers cognitively functional under conditions of extreme fatigue.
It did that job remarkably well.
The Research Decade: 1990s–2000s
The military trials that validated caffeine gum as a delivery system opened the door to a wave of academic and pharmaceutical interest through the late 1990s and into the 2000s. Researchers outside the military began exploring the same buccal absorption mechanisms, asking broader questions: How does caffeine gum compare to coffee for cognitive performance tasks? What happens to alertness, reaction time, and decision-making when caffeine is delivered faster? Are there performance benefits for athletes? What about safety and dosing?
The answers that emerged were consistently favorable and sometimes surprising.
A series of studies on cycling performance found that caffeine gum consumed shortly before exercise produced measurable improvements in power output and time-trial performance — results comparable to or exceeding those achieved with caffeinated beverages, despite the much smaller volume of fluid consumed. The researchers attributed this partly to the faster absorption kinetics and partly to the fact that athletes were not consuming any fluid load that might cause gastrointestinal discomfort during exercise.
Studies on cognitive performance under fatigue conditions found similar advantages. Subjects who received caffeine via gum showed faster reaction times and improved accuracy on attention tasks than subjects who consumed equivalent doses via capsule. The speed of onset appeared to be a genuine performance differentiator, not just a theoretical advantage.
Perhaps most significantly, this period produced the first rigorous examinations of dose-response relationships specific to caffeinated gum. Researchers established that the buccal absorption pathway is not just faster but also more consistent — because the caffeine is absorbed progressively as the gum is chewed rather than all at once after swallowing, blood caffeine levels tend to rise more gradually and peak more reliably than with some other delivery methods.
This consistency matters enormously from both a performance and a safety perspective. Erratic caffeine blood levels — rapid spikes followed by rapid drops — are associated with the crash-and-burn experience that makes many people wary of caffeine products. A delivery method that produces smoother, more predictable blood levels naturally produces a smoother, more predictable cognitive experience.

How Chewing Gum Supports Oral Health
Against this backdrop, the oral health benefits of chewing gum take on a significance that goes well beyond fresh breath.
The primary mechanism is mechanical stimulation of saliva production. Chewing significantly increases salivary flow rate — research consistently shows that the act of chewing can increase saliva production by three to ten times baseline rates. This matters for oral health for several reasons.
Saliva is the mouth’s primary defense system. It contains antimicrobial peptides that suppress harmful bacteria, buffering compounds that neutralize dietary acids, calcium and phosphate ions that help remineralize tooth enamel, and lubricating agents that protect soft tissues. When saliva production is adequate, the oral environment is actively defended against the bacteria and acid exposure that cause tooth decay and gum disease. When saliva production is reduced — a common consequence of aging, certain medications, dehydration, and mouth breathing — oral health deteriorates rapidly.
By stimulating saliva production, chewing gum helps maintain the oral environment in a healthy, well-defended state. This benefit is independent of any active ingredients in the gum — it is simply a consequence of the chewing motion. However, the benefit is substantially undermined if the gum contains sugar, which feeds the bacteria the saliva is working to suppress. This is why the sugar-free designation is not merely a calorie consideration for gum products — it is a fundamental determinant of whether the oral health benefits can actually be realized.
Sugar-free gum has been recognized by dental health organizations including the American Dental Association as a legitimate tool for supporting oral health, particularly when used after meals. The post-meal period is when oral pH drops as bacteria metabolize dietary sugars and produce acid. Chewing sugar-free gum during this period accelerates the return to neutral pH and reduces the duration of acid exposure on enamel.
Some caffeinated gum formulations go beyond simply being sugar-free, incorporating active oral health ingredients such as xylitol — a sugar alcohol that has demonstrated specific antibacterial effects against Streptococcus mutans, the primary bacterium responsible for tooth decay. Xylitol is not merely inert from a bacterial perspective; it actively disrupts the metabolism of decay-causing bacteria in ways that reduce their ability to colonize tooth surfaces. Gums that combine caffeine with xylitol or other evidence-based dental ingredients represent a meaningful advance over products that simply omit sugar.
Caffeine and the Oral Environment
An important consideration for caffeinated gum specifically is how caffeine itself interacts with oral health — and here the news is largely positive, particularly in comparison to the primary competing caffeine delivery vehicles.
Coffee is the most culturally pervasive caffeine source, but it is genuinely problematic for oral health in several respects. Its high acidity directly erodes tooth enamel. Its chromogenic compounds (tannins and other polyphenols) cause significant tooth staining. Its consumption is often paired with sugar, which exacerbates bacterial acid production. Heavy coffee drinkers typically show measurable enamel erosion and staining that accumulates over years of habitual use.
Energy drinks present an even more concerning oral health profile. The combination of high caffeine, high sugar or high acidity (even in sugar-free formulations, the citric and phosphoric acids used as preservatives and flavorings are highly erosive), and the typically large volume consumed creates sustained acid exposure that erodes enamel aggressively. Research has documented that energy drink consumption is associated with significantly elevated rates of dental erosion, particularly among young adults who consume them regularly.
Caffeinated gum, by contrast, delivers caffeine in a format that can be made completely neutral or even beneficial for the oral environment. A well-formulated sugar-free caffeinated gum does not introduce dietary acid to the mouth, does not contribute to staining, and actively stimulates the saliva production that protects enamel. Part Three: Caffeine Gum and Mental HealthThe Cognitive Performance Dimension
The mental health implications of caffeinated gum are layered and worth disentangling carefully.
At the most direct level, caffeine is one of the most extensively studied psychoactive substances in human history, with a well-established profile of cognitive benefits. It works primarily by blocking adenosine receptors in the brain — adenosine is a neuromodulator that accumulates during waking hours and progressively increases the subjective sensation of sleepiness. By occupying adenosine receptors without activating them, caffeine effectively delays the onset of fatigue-related cognitive impairment.
The practical consequences include improved alertness, faster reaction time, enhanced short-term memory performance, improved accuracy on attention tasks, and better performance on complex cognitive tasks requiring sustained concentration. These effects are well-documented across hundreds of studies and are not meaningfully disputed in the scientific literature.
What is distinctive about caffeinated gum relative to other caffeine delivery formats is the speed and consistency of these effects. When a person chewing caffeinated gum needs to perform at their cognitive best, they can reasonably expect to notice the onset of caffeine’s effects within five to ten minutes. This predictability has real-world value that is difficult to overstate for people whose work demands sustained, reliable cognitive output.

Sleep Hygiene Considerations
No responsible discussion of caffeine and mental health can omit the sleep dimension. Sleep is foundational to mental health in ways that are comprehensively documented — chronic sleep deprivation is associated with virtually every mental health disorder, impairs cognitive function dramatically, and undermines emotional regulation. And caffeine, consumed at the wrong times, disrupts sleep.
The average half-life of caffeine in the human body is approximately five to six hours, though this varies considerably among individuals based on genetics, liver function, hormonal factors, and habitual caffeine consumption. This means that caffeine consumed in the late afternoon or evening will still be meaningfully active in the system at bedtime, reducing both the ability to fall asleep and the quality of sleep achieved.
For caffeinated gum users, this is not a unique concern — it applies equally to coffee, energy drinks, and any other caffeine source. But the precise dosing capability of caffeinated gum does offer a practical advantage: because each piece delivers a known dose, it is easier to manage total daily caffeine intake and to plan the timing of the last dose in relation to intended bedtime.
The standard guidance from sleep researchers — avoid caffeine consumption within six to eight hours of bedtime — applies to caffeinated gum as it does to any other source. Users who want the cognitive benefits of caffeinated gum without compromising their sleep should treat it as a morning and early-afternoon tool and be thoughtful about the timing of their last piece.

How does xylitol in gum benefit dental health?
Xylitol is a naturally derived sugar alcohol that provides sweetness without feeding harmful oral bacteria. Unlike regular sugar, which Streptococcus mutans and other cavity-causing bacteria can metabolize to produce enamel-eroding acids, xylitol cannot be used by these bacteria as a fuel source. Research suggests that xylitol actually disrupts bacterial metabolism in ways that reduce bacterial adhesion to tooth surfaces and inhibit the formation of plaque. Gums formulated with xylitol as the primary sweetener thus provide active oral health benefit rather than simply being neutral — they actively work against the bacterial processes that cause cavities.

How much caffeine is typically in one piece of caffeinated gum?
Most quality caffeinated gum products deliver between 40mg and 100mg of caffeine per piece, with 50mg to 80mg being a common range for products aimed at everyday focus and energy use. For context, a standard 8oz cup of coffee delivers approximately 80 to 100mg of caffeine, though this varies considerably depending on brewing method and coffee strength. The dosing precision of caffeinated gum — knowing exactly how much caffeine you’re consuming per piece — is a meaningful advantage over coffee, where caffeine content can vary by a factor of two or more between preparation methods and sources.
